More Premium Hugo Themes Premium React Themes

A Wp React Redux Theme

WordPress theme built with ReactJS and Redux calling WP-REST-API for content

A Wp React Redux Theme

WordPress theme built with ReactJS and Redux calling WP-REST-API for content

Author Avatar Theme by jackreichert
Github Stars Github Stars: 328
Last Commit Last Commit: Sep 22, 2019 -
First Commit Created: Jan 15, 2024 -
A Wp React Redux Theme screenshot

Overview:

The React+Redux WordPress theme is a theme built using React and Redux, specifically designed to work with the WP-REST-API for content in WordPress. The developer created this theme as a way to explore the WP-REST-API, experiment with ES6 and transpiling, and work on a full project using React+Redux. The theme is designed to work out of the box with WordPress v4.7 or greater and offers several features commonly desired in a simple blog. The developer also mentions that they will be updating the theme with additional features in the future.

Features:

  • Dynamic menus: The theme supports dynamic menus for both the main menu and footer menu.
  • Template pages in React/Redux: The theme provides equivalent templates for index.php, single.php, search.php, category.php, etc. using React and Redux.
  • Search functionality: The theme includes a search feature for users to search for specific content.
  • Category archive pages: The theme supports category archive pages to group related content together.
  • First level sub-categories: Users can create sub-categories for their main categories.
  • Tags: The theme supports tagging of content for easy organization and searching.
  • Bootstrap 4: The theme is built on top of Bootstrap 4, allowing for a responsive and modern design.
  • Threaded comments: Users can leave comments on posts and reply to other comments, creating threaded conversations.
  • Dynamic Head title tag: The theme dynamically generates the title tag for each page based on the content.

Installation:

To install the React+Redux WordPress theme, follow these steps:

  1. Ensure you have WordPress v4.7 or greater installed.
  2. Enable pretty permalinks in your WordPress settings.
  3. Download the theme files and place them in the appropriate WordPress theme directory.
  4. Open a terminal and navigate to the theme directory.
  5. Run the command npm install or yarn to install the necessary dependencies.
  6. Use either webpack or webpack -p command to run Webpack and compile the theme’s assets. The -p flag is optional and will minify the output files.

Summary:

The React+Redux WordPress theme is a theme built using React and Redux that leverages the WP-REST-API for content in WordPress. The theme offers several features commonly desired in a blog, such as dynamic menus, template pages in React/Redux, search functionality, category archive pages, sub-categories, tags, Bootstrap 4 integration, threaded comments, and dynamic title tags. The theme can be easily installed by following the provided installation guide.